Key Insights
The global packaging and label industry is a substantial market, currently valued at $42.29 billion in 2025, exhibiting a robust Compound Annual Growth Rate (CAGR) of 4.90%. This growth is fueled by several key drivers. The increasing demand for sophisticated packaging solutions across diverse sectors, particularly food & beverages and pharmaceuticals, is a primary catalyst. Consumers are increasingly drawn to attractive and informative labels, pushing manufacturers to invest in innovative printing technologies like digital printing and advanced materials like sustainable options (PLA, PO). E-commerce expansion significantly contributes to growth, driving the need for tamper-evident and secure labels. Furthermore, stringent government regulations concerning product safety and traceability necessitate the adoption of advanced labeling technologies, further stimulating market expansion. The market is segmented by product type (liner, linerless, etc.), end-user industry (food & beverage, pharmaceutical, etc.), material (PVC, PET, paper, etc.), type (pressure-sensitive, shrink sleeve), and print process (offset, flexography, digital). This segmentation highlights the diverse range of applications and technological advancements shaping the industry.

Despite the positive growth trajectory, certain restraints pose challenges. Fluctuations in raw material prices, especially for petroleum-based materials, impact production costs. The industry also faces environmental concerns, necessitating the development and adoption of eco-friendly packaging solutions. Competitive pressures from both established players and new entrants require continuous innovation and strategic partnerships to maintain market share. Regional variations in growth are expected, with North America and Asia Pacific anticipated to be key contributors due to strong consumer demand and industrial growth in these regions. Dominant Markets & Segments in Packaging and Label Industry
The Asia-Pacific region currently holds the leading position in the global packaging and label market. This dominance is underpinned by a combination of rapid economic expansion, a substantial and growing population base, and a consistently increasing demand for packaged consumer goods. Within this influential region, China and India stand out as the primary national markets driving significant market activity and growth.
- By Product Type: Pressure-sensitive labels continue to command a significant market share, followed closely by shrink sleeves and stretch sleeves, which are gaining traction for their specialized applications. A notable area of growth is observed in the functional & security label segment, driven by the escalating need for robust product authentication and anti-counterfeiting measures.
- By End-User Industry: The Food & Beverages sector remains the largest consumer of packaging and labels, reflecting its vast market size and continuous product innovation. The Pharmaceutical & Healthcare sector follows closely, highlighting the critical role of precise and compliant labeling. The burgeoning e-commerce sector is also exerting a considerable influence on the demand for a diverse range of label types, emphasizing durability and efficient logistics.
- By Material: Traditional materials such as paper and plastics (including PET, PE, and PVC) continue to represent substantial market shares. However, there is a pronounced and growing shift towards sustainable material alternatives, such as polylactic acid (PLA) and recycled paper, which are opening up new avenues for innovation and market development.
- By Type: Pressure-sensitive labels are the prevailing type, offering a broad spectrum of applications. Shrink and stretch sleeves are increasingly being adopted for specific product requirements and aesthetic enhancements.
- By Print Process: Flexography printing remains a widely utilized and cost-effective method. Nonetheless, digital printing is experiencing accelerated growth, owing to its exceptional flexibility, rapid turnaround times, and superior customization capabilities for shorter print runs and personalized packaging.
Key factors underpinning the strength of dominant markets include supportive government policies that foster industrial development, the continuous expansion of retail infrastructure, and the consistent rise in disposable incomes among consumers.
Packaging and Label Industry Product Innovations
Recent innovations focus on sustainable materials, smart packaging technologies, and enhanced printing capabilities. Companies are actively developing bio-based and recyclable alternatives to traditional materials. The integration of RFID and NFC technology is creating smart labels that provide product authentication, track and trace, and consumer engagement functionalities. Digital printing technologies allow for highly customized and personalized labels, enhancing branding and marketing efforts. This alignment with consumer demand for eco-friendly and interactive packaging positions these innovations for considerable market success.
